Regulation and Legitimacy

Understanding a broker's regulatory status is crucial for assessing its credibility. Regulation serves as a protective framework for traders, ensuring that brokers adhere to strict operational standards and financial security measures. In the case of Coinquest, the broker's regulatory status is less than reassuring.

Regulatory Information Table

Regulatory Authority License Number Regulatory Region Verification Status
No Valid Regulation N/A N/A Not Verified

Coinquest does not appear to be regulated by any recognized financial authority, which raises significant concerns about its legitimacy. The absence of a regulatory license means that Coinquest operates without oversight, leaving traders vulnerable to potential fraud or mismanagement. Many reputable brokers are regulated by authorities such as the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) in the UK or the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) in the U.S. These organizations enforce strict compliance measures to protect traders' interests. The lack of regulation for Coinquest suggests that traders should approach this broker with caution.

Company Background Investigation

Coinquest was established in 2020 and claims to have a presence in multiple regions, including the UAE, Cyprus, and Russia. However, the details surrounding its ownership and operational structure are vague. The company appears to have a complex legal status, with no clear information on its founders or management team, which is often a red flag for potential investors.

The management teams background and professional experience are crucial indicators of a broker's reliability. Unfortunately, Coinquest does not provide sufficient transparency regarding its team, making it difficult for traders to assess their expertise and track record in the financial industry. Additionally, the level of information disclosed about the company's operations is minimal, further contributing to concerns about its transparency and trustworthiness.

Trading Conditions Analysis

Coinquest offers a range of trading conditions, but potential traders should be aware of the overall fee structure and any unusual policies that may exist. Traders often seek brokers with competitive spreads and transparent fee structures, but Coinquest's offerings may not meet these expectations.

Trading Costs Comparison Table

Cost Type Coinquest Industry Average
Major Currency Pair Spreads 2.4 - 2.6 pips 1.0 - 1.5 pips
Commission Model Not Clear Varies by broker
Overnight Interest Range Not Specified 0.5% - 2.0%

The spreads offered by Coinquest are significantly higher than the industry average, which could erode potential profits for traders. Additionally, the lack of clarity regarding commission structures and overnight interest rates raises further concerns. Traders should be wary of hidden fees that could impact their overall trading experience.

Customer Fund Security

The safety of customer funds is a critical aspect of any trading platform. Coinquest's approach to fund security is another area that raises concerns. The absence of regulatory oversight typically means that there are fewer safeguards in place to protect traders' investments.

Coinquest does not provide clear information regarding its fund segregation practices, investor protection measures, or negative balance protection policies. These elements are essential for ensuring that traders' funds are secure and that they are not exposed to undue risk. Furthermore, there have been no reports of past security breaches or fund mismanagement, but the lack of transparency in this area leaves traders with unanswered questions.

Customer Experience and Complaints

Analyzing customer feedback is vital for understanding the overall experience associated with a trading platform. Reviews of Coinquest indicate a mixed bag of experiences, with some users reporting positive interactions while others express dissatisfaction.

Complaint Types and Severity Assessment Table

Complaint Type Severity Level Company Response
Withdrawal Issues High Slow Response
High Spread Costs Medium No Resolution
Poor Customer Support High Inconsistent

Common complaints include withdrawal issues and high spread costs, which can be detrimental to traders' profitability. The slow response times from customer support further exacerbate these problems, indicating a lack of effective communication from the broker.

Platform and Execution

The performance of a trading platform is crucial for a trader's success. Coinquest claims to offer a proprietary trading platform, but user reviews suggest that it may not be as robust as competitors' offerings.

Traders have reported issues with order execution quality, including slippage and rejected orders, which can significantly impact trading outcomes. The lack of reliable execution can lead to frustration and financial loss, raising concerns about whether Coinquest is safe for active traders.
